Abstract
Improving the quality of the production process is something that is needed by an industry. However, this will not happen if there is still waste in the production process. With a lean manufacturing strategy, companies are able to identify the types of waste that occur in the production process so that the waste that occurs can be eliminated. Waste is identified with seven wastes using the Waste Assessment Model (WAM), then detailed mapping is carried out with Value Stream Analysis Tools (VALSAT) and the root cause of the problem is analyzed with Fishbone. The results showed that the waste in the production process was a waste defect of 16.49%, the second rank was waste transportation of 16.36%, and the third rank was waste process of 14.82%. After the Fishbone analysis was carried out, we obtained suggestions for improvements to each waste which could reduce waste in the production process, from the normal time of 484 minutes for one production process to be reduced by 69 minutes
